全文总字数:4359字
1. 研究目的与意义(文献综述)
1.1研究目的
当今时代软件开发的复杂性增加,成本提升且开发技术要求增加。客户对的项目的需求也增多,如软件质量,开发时间等因素。同时开发团队的管理,任务分配,普通的分配很难做到清晰准确。以及项目组中代码整合工作繁琐费时,开发过程中遇阻,导致拖慢项目开发进度。进而因时间紧迫,导致软件测试过程中,测试不充分,为项目带来隐患,预算增加,经济成本增加,客户需求也可能得不到满足。本课题研发的软件研发管理平台网站,拟在解决上述问题,成为提高软件开发效率的工具。
2. 研究的基本内容与方案
2.1 研究目标
本选题所开发的软件研发管理平台,拟以web相关知识为支撑,按照软件生命周期的理论,借助成熟的web技术,基于spring spring mvc mybatis技术,完成软件研发管理平台开发,开发的系统功能涵盖软件开发从构想到交付的全过程,支持研发团队进行协同工作,界面美观、友好。实现的功能为:软件开发的角色分配、研发流程管理、文件管理、系统管理、还有用户管理、文件上传下载。此外还具有主要的系统管理功能,如用户管理、数据管理。
3. 研究计划与安排
(1)2020/1/13—2019/2/28:确定选题,查阅文献,外文翻译和撰写开题报告;(2)2020/3/1—2019/4/30:系统架构、程序设计与开发、系统测试与完善;
(3)2020/5/1—2019/5/25:撰写及修改毕业论文;
(4)2020/5/26—2019/6/5:准备答辩。
4. 参考文献(12篇以上)
[1]陈中华.公司软件产品研发管理优化研究[d].广州:华南理工大学,2016
[2]侯效永,李良伟,孙召,et al.基于git的代码托管平台jlucode[j].计算机时代,2016(12):32-34,38.
[3]李冬男,任洪敏,朱东亮.基于web的git可视化设计与实现[j].现代计算机,2016(13期):40-45.
课题毕业论文、开题报告、任务书、外文翻译、程序设计、图纸设计等资料可联系客服协助查找。